Employ These Tips to Employ the Best People for Your Company

There are some things you can do to make sure that you only ever hire the best people to work for your business. This doesn’t have to be difficult; you just need to approach the whole hiring process in the right kind of way. If you do that, you will be better able to uncover the best talent and improve the future fortunes of your business. Employ these tips to get it right.

Be Specific When Writing the Advert

When you’re writing the job advert that you will use to attract candidates, you need to make sure that it’s as specific as possible. You will get a lot of bad and unqualified people applying for the role if you don’t make sure that the advert is written carefully and precisely. This just wastes your time and theirs. And it will make your job of sifting and sorting through all of the applications harder than it has to be.

Interview Twice

When the time comes to start interviewing your candidates, you should plan and structure the interviews. There should be specific things you want to ask and knowledge that you want to gain about a candidate. Don’t just make it up on the spot because it will make the business look amateur. You should also make sure that you interview people twice. You can interview people on your longlist, then create a shortlist and interview people again. You can then learn more about the candidates. You can learn more about interviewing at inc.com/conducting-job-interviews

Go Beyond Qualifications and Certificates

You need to think about more than the qualifications and certificates that the candidates have. If all you think about is what’s written on their CV, then you could overlook the actual person and their talents and characteristics. Remember, you’re employing a person and not a piece of paper. So, yes, qualifications can be important for certain jobs. But they should never be the only factor that you look at and take into account. If that’s what happens, you’ll choose the wrong person.

Run the Right Checks

It can be really important to carry out proper checks on people before you hire them. You never know exactly what could be lurking in someone’s past. Start by checking the references that have been provided. If these all come back fine, head to a site like CheckCriminalRecords.com and see if there are any criminal convictions in their past you should know about. Having this kind of knowledge will help you avoid hiring mistakes.

Consider the Harmony of Your Existing Team

You want your existing team to remain cohesive and functional. However, that can be jeopardised when you bring new people into the mix. You should hire the kind of people who will slot into place within your existing team without too much trouble. Think about their characteristics and personalities. These things will tell you whether that candidate is likely to complement your existing team members or not. It’s vital to take things like this into account if you want to hire the right people.

When Jobs Harm Your Finances

We often think of jobs as what brings money in. And, of course, that’s what they are - but people don’t think enough about how much their job actually costs them. Your salary may look good, but when you consider all the costs that come with having that job, you may realize that your finances aren’t as strong as they once looked.

Commuting

This is often the first thing that people think about when the subject of job expenses comes up. It’s a particularly big problem for people who are working in big cities, where public transport can add up to tremendous amounts per month. Of course, some places are cheaper than others - if you think traveling around New York City is expensive, then you haven’t tried traveling around London - but there’s no doubt that these costs really do up to. There are few companies out there willing to reimburse you for everyday commute costs, so your daily commute is something you’re going to want to deduct from your monthly pay when it comes to planning your finances.

Injuries

While these hardly contribute to everyday costs (and if they do then you may want to consider a different line of work), they’re still worth baring in mind in states when medical care can take a huge toll on your wallet. Injuries in the workplace are more common than many people think, and I’m not just talking about the likes of construction work - even office jobs see injuries more frequently than many would guess. If you’re injured at work, then you may want to seek compensation to avoid having your personal finances harmed. You could seek it through means of insurance or your company’s HR department, but it might be a case of seeking outside means of getting advice after an accident happens.

Expensive healthcare and retirement plans

A lot of careers these days come with healthcare and pension plans that may not work to your benefit as much as you think. For employers, they’re often a great way of providing incentive to avoid leaving the company. They’re the ones who end up choosing these plans for you - and the plan that works out best for the company, from a financial point of view, may not necessarily be the best for you. Companies aren’t allowed to compel their employees to stick with certain plans, so you should review just how much benefit you’re getting from those plans and seek others if you feel you need to.

Food

If you’re working in a big city and don’t have much time to prepare your own meals, then the chances are you’re going to have to take advantage of one of several food outlets that probably surround your company’s building. The problem, of course, is that these are expensive. Over the course of a month, you may be shocked to see how much of your money is being spent on food. The solution, of course, is to prepare your own lunch at home and bring it in. Many workers feel pressured to go out and eat because that’s what their colleagues are doing - but when you think about the total costs, it simply may not be worth it.

Some Ideas for Starting your Own Franchise Business

Opening a franchise company is not something that you carry out in a jiffy. Becoming a franchisee is about assessing various prospects, meeting the criteria for opportunities that grab your attention, and securing the financial support needed to launch it. And as you need a lot of patience, this is not for people trying to get instant rewards.


If you want to seriously launch a franchise, you should first make a decision on the type you are looking to run. Various types of businesses can be franchised on a global level. You should consider these types, and concentrate only on businesses that match your skills, passion, and goals.

You should then get circulars from various franchisers offering franchising opportunities. A circular is typically a complete document for presenting essential data such as the breakdown of yearly revenue of the franchise stores, and procedures and policies that every franchisee should follow so as to continue the business relationship. By reading through various circulars, you will get a picture of the various obligations you must undertake for launching a company with a franchiser in particular.

Remember that the eligibility conditions and ongoing terms will not be the same for every franchiser. Some franchisers expect very firm loyalty to policies. Others may offer more opportunity to customize according to local needs, while still contributing to the central products that are sold.

After you have decided and have been received into a particular franchise program, you can start the job of planning the business. Opening a fresh franchise is often done in partnership with the franchiser. Starting the franchise business includes working with the franchiser in finding a suitable location. You can start making the preparations for building or modification of the structures that will accommodate the company and for making sure your employees get appropriate training.

You should also complete the accounting processes and get the necessary authorization from local authorities. Even though some franchisers present monetary support for these activities, you can anticipate being accountable for most of the costs for setting everything up.
